Cameron Hacault is a Safety, Training, & Development Consultant with 15 years of experience in various industries. He specializes in occupational health and safety, adult training & education, change management, eLearning, health and safety regulations, curriculum development, fall protection, train-the-trainer, training needs analysis, and confined space. Cameron holds a Certificate in Online/eLearning Instruction, a Certificate in Occupational Health & Safety, and a Provincial Instructor Diploma. He has also studied Apprentice Carpenter, NFPA 1001 Firefighting, and holds a High School Diploma.
Cameron's career history includes working at Haland Learning Inc. as a Training & Development Consultant, Hazmasters Inc. as a Contract Instructor, Seaspan ULC as a Change Management Specialist – Consultant, Ralmax Group of Companies as a Health, Safety, & Environment Manager, Blueline Safety Ltd. as a Safety & Training Consultant, Knight Contracting as a Safety Coordinator & Carpenter Apprentice, and the Department of National Defence as a Port Inspection Diver (Reserve Force) and a Naval Electronic Sensor Operator. Recognized as a committed and effective trainer, Cameron boasts +95% client and end-user satisfaction for training, delivery, and outcomes.
